spot
¹

/spQt; US spA;t/
noun [countable]
1 totol; bintik

(syn patch)
The dog has black spots.
Anjing itu bertotol hitam.
2 tempat
[+ for doing sth]
a great spot for hiding
tempat yg bagus utk bersembunyi
▪ build sth on this spot
membangun sst di tempat ini
▪ the exact/very /same spot
ditempat yg persis sama
3 bercak; noda
red spots
bercak2 berwarna mérah
[+ of]
several  spots of black paint
beberapa titik cat hitam
4 (UK) (US pimple)
bintik mérah; jerawat
The spots can be caused by too much sweat.
Jerawat itu bisa disebabkan oléh terlalu banyak keringat.
5 a spot of
sedikit

(syn bit)
I need to do a spot of shopping.
Saya perlu melakukan sedikit belanja.
6 sejumlah kecil atau sedikit cairan
I feel spots of rain.
Saya merasakan rintik2 hujan.
7
jangka waktu tertentu utk berbicara di radio atau tampil di TV
a 15-second spot for advertitising
jangka waktu 15 detik utk iklan
8 posisi dl suatu kompetisi
9
(informal)
lampu sorot
■  IDIOM
| in a
(tight)
spot
dl keadaan sulit
| have a soft spot for sb
/sth
→ lihat soft
| on the spot

(a) di tempat kejadian
He died on the spot.
Dia meninggal di tempat kejadian.
(b) langsung; di tempat
an on-the-spot fine
denda langsung / di tempat
(c) (US juga in place)
di tempat
an on-the-spot run
lari di tempat
| put sb on the spot
membuat ssorg menjawab suatu pertanyaan yg sulit tanpa memberikan banyak waktu; membuat ssorg memutuskan sst tanpa banyak waktu

spot²
/spQt; US spA;t/
verb (-tt-)
[+object]

1 berhasil melihat sst yg sulit dilihat
I spotted a few mistakes.
Saya berhasil melihat beberapa kesalahan.
[+ v.ing]
I spotted them fighting.
Saya melihat dengan tidak sengaja meréka sedang berkelahi.
[+ wh-clause]
I spotted what he did.
Saya melihat dengan tidak sengaja apa yg dia lakukan.
2 memberikan lawan Anda atau tim lawan keuntungandi awal pertandingan agar kekuatan menjadi berimbang
I spotted him two points.
Saya memberikan dia keuntungan dua angka/poin agar permainan berimbang.
■  IDIOM
| be spotted with sth

tertutup bercak/noda bulat/bintik

spot³
/spQt; US spA;t/
adjective
[di depan noun]
(bisnis)

yg berkaitan dengan sistem perdagangan di mana barang dagangan dikirim dan dibayar segera setelah pengiriman
spot prices
harga2 barang yg dibayar setelah dikirim
▪ spot trades
perdagangan yg langsung diéksékusi dengan nilai mata uang yg sedang berlaku
